Mehboobaa Mufti Led Jammu and Kashmir government has Shuffled six senior officials.
, The state Cabinet which met here under the chairmanship of Chief Minister Mehbooba Mufti approved transfer and posting of three IAS and as many Kashmir Administrative Service (KAS) officers,
[1]Zubair Ahmad (KAS), Member, Service Selection Board has been transferred and posted as Director, Information, J-K Muneer-ul-Islam (KAS), Director, Information, J-K has been transferred and posted as Deputy Commissioner, Pulwama in place of IAS officer
Niraj Kumar who has been transferred and posted as Deputy Commissioner, Udhampur.
IAS Officer Shahid Iqbal Choudhary, Deputy Commissioner, Udhampur has been transferred and posted as Additional Secretary in the Chief Minister’s Secretariat.
While IAS officer Sushma Chauhan, awaiting orders of adjustment, has been transferred and posted as Director, Tourism, Jammu in place of KAS officer R K Verma who has been transferred and posted as Secretary in the Planning, Development and Monitoring Department.

Jammu and Kashmir got its first woman chief minister today in PDP President Mehbooba Mufti who was sworn-in here along with 22 ministers, with an increased strength for BJP in the Cabinet.
Dressed in black, 56-year-old Mehbooba took the oath of office and secrecy in Urdu followed by BJP’s Nirmal Singh, who will again be the Deputy Chief Minister in the new PDP-BJP government formed three months after the state was put under Governor’s rule following the demise of her father Mufti Mohammad Sayeed.
Governor N N Vohra administered the oath to 21 other Ministers.
BJP’s share increased this time in the Cabinet from six to eight berths and three Ministers of State (MoS) while
PDP has nine Cabinet Ministers instead of 11 last time.
Mehbooba’s party has got three MoS berths, same as the last time.
In the last government, BJP had a total of 11 ministers — six in Cabinet, three MoS and two with independent charge.
Sajjad Gani Lone, son of late separatist leader Abdul Gani Lone, remained in the Cabinet in the BJP quota.
PDP has dropped Altaf Bukhari and Javed Mustafa from the ministry.
Former Chief Ministers Farooq Abdullah and his son Omar, Union Ministers Venkaiah Naidu and Jitendra Singh were among the host of VIPs present at the function held at Raj Bhavan.
However, Congress & PDP MP Tariq Hamid Karra boycotted the ceremony.
BJP promoted Chering Dorje and Abdul Gani Kohli as Cabinet ministers. They were Ministers of State with independent charge in the Sayeed-led government.
The saffron party has Prakash Kumar and Shyam Lal Chowdhury among the new faces in the cabinet. BJP leader Sukhnandan was dropped from the list of Ministers besides Minister of State Pawan Gupta, an independent MLA from Udhampur, who has been replaced by Ajay Nanda.
Law Minister in the Sayeed’s ministry, Basharat Bukhari of PDP, took oath in Kashmiri again this year.
Mehbooba assuming office as 13th Chief Minister of Jammu and Kashmir is a landmark event in the history of the state and the country. She is the first woman to head the state and the second Muslim woman to become the Chief Minister of any state in India.
Syeda Anwara Taimur was the first Muslim woman CM in Assam in 1980 and continued to hold the chair till June 30, 1981.

Mehbooba Mufti was today unanimously elected as PDP legislature party leader, with a senior leader saying that she is the PDP nominee for the Jammu and Kashmir Chief Minister’s post.
The 56-year-old PDP President was elected the leader of the legislature party at a meeting of PDP MLAs, MLCs and MPs at her residence
Mehbooba is PDP’s nominee for the Chief Minister’s post, said senior party leader Muzaffar Baig after the meeting.
Mehbooba thanked the party legislators for showing faith in her leadership and electing her as the legislature party leader.
